I have three reasonably large windmill palms and twenty smaller palms I grew from seed. I'm in zone 7a of N. Georgia. Some areas of Toronto and British Columbia are zone 7 and even 8. Mine seems to be growing faster than average. I have a swale at the edge of one and it has really taken off. These are very popular in GA around swimming pool areas because many people love the tropical look.

Hi James palms just so you know that I have a son who live's in Fort Saskatchewan Alberta Canada at Latitude 53 degrees North and his Trachycarpus Fortunei did survive our Winter {With Winter Protection of course} and we did have a couple of days with a wind chill -53 Degrees C back in January and so far so good, and the only heat it got was from decaying leaves and that's it true story. So I don't know how cold it get's where you live in Ontario but it might be close to our Temps in the winter time correct? Thank's.
@TheJames2929
@TheJames2929 4 жыл бұрын
Paul C No I wouldn’t think so the cold this we can get here is -20 Celsius that’s absolutely the worst case scenario he takes a polar vortex we’ve never had -30 here at my house one time and I’ve been close to -25 that’s the absolutely coldest that I’ve ever seen The average winter temperature is around -1 for a high and -6 for a low in January. On average we have 14 days a year that are under -10 Celsius at my house
